Identifying Common Conservatory Damage
Before you can fix the damage, you require to determine what sort of damage your conservatory has sustained. Here are some common issues to keep an eye out for:
Leaking Roofs
Signs: Water spots on the ceiling, damp patches, and visible water droplets.Causes: Loose or damaged roof tiles, faulty seals, or blocked seamless gutters.
Cracked or Broken Glass
Signs: Visible fractures, shattered glass, or gaps in the House Window Lock Repair frames.Causes: Impact from falling objects, severe temperature changes, or bad installation.
Structural Issues
Indications: Sagging or unequal floors, creaking sounds, or noticeable gaps between panels.Causes: Poor structure, water damage, or age-related weakening.
Moist and Mold
Indications: Musty odors, black areas on walls, and peeling paint or wallpaper.Causes: Poor ventilation, water leaks, or high humidity levels.
Faulty Seals and Gaskets

Assess the Damage
Examine the whole conservatory: Check for any noticeable signs of damage, including leaks, fractures, and structural issues.File the damage: Take images and make notes of the level and place of the damage.
Focus on Repairs
Address urgent issues initially: Leaks and structural problems ought to be repaired instantly to avoid additional damage.Strategy for long-term repairs: Address cosmetic issues and maintenance jobs as part of a longer-term plan.
Fix Leaking Roofs
Check the roof: Check for loose or damaged tiles, faulty seals, and clogged up seamless gutters.Replace or repair damaged tiles: Use matching tiles and guarantee they are securely fastened.Tidy and unclog rain gutters: Remove particles and guarantee water can flow easily.
Replace Cracked or Broken Glass
Eliminate the damaged glass: Use safety gear and follow appropriate disposal procedures.Procedure the opening: Ensure you have the exact measurements for the replacement glass.Install new glass: Use a professional if essential, and make sure the glass is effectively sealed and protected.
Address Structural Issues
Reinforce the foundation: If the conservatory is sagging, you may need to strengthen the foundation or include support beams.window mechanism repair or change damaged panels: Use high-quality products and guarantee they are effectively set up.Inspect for water damage: Dry out any affected areas and treat with a water-resistant sealant.
Tackle Damp and Mold
Enhance ventilation: Install vents or a dehumidifier to reduce moisture levels.Tidy and deal with affected locations: Use a mold-killing solution and make sure the location is thoroughly dry.Seal any gaps: Use caulk or silicone to seal gaps around windows and doors.
Change Faulty Seals and Gaskets

Q: How typically should I inspect my conservatory for damage?A: It is advised to check your conservatory at least as soon as a year. Nevertheless, if you live in a location with extreme weather condition conditions, you might want to check it more regularly.
Q: Can I fix a leaking roof myself, or should I call a professional?A: If the leak is minor and you have the required tools and abilities, you can attempt to fix it yourself. However, for more substantial damage, it is best to call a professional to make sure the repair is done correctly and securely.
Q: What is the best way to prevent moist and mold in my conservatory?A: The best method to avoid moist and mold is to ensure correct ventilation. Set up vents or a dehumidifier, and frequently clean and dry any affected locations.
Q: How can I strengthen the foundation of my conservatory?A: To enhance the structure, you can include support beams, enhance the existing structure, or consult a professional for advanced options.
Q: What kind of glass should I use for my conservatory?A: For safety and energy performance, it is advised to utilize double-glazed or triple-glazed glass with a low-emissivity (low-E) finishing.
